Microsoft remakes Home windows for an period of autonomous AI brokers

Microsoft is basically restructuring its Home windows working system to change into what executives name the primary "agentic OS," embedding the infrastructure wanted for autonomous AI brokers to function securely at enterprise scale — a watershed second within the evolution of non-public computing that positions the 40-year-old platform as the inspiration for a brand new period of human-machine collaboration.

The corporate introduced Tuesday at its Ignite convention that it’s introducing native agent infrastructure instantly into Home windows 11, permitting AI brokers — autonomous software program applications that may carry out complicated, multi-step duties on behalf of customers — to find instruments, execute workflows, and work together with purposes by standardized protocols whereas working in safe, policy-controlled environments separate from person periods.

The shift is Microsoft's most vital architectural evolution of Home windows for the reason that introduction of the trendy safety mannequin, remodeling the working system from a platform the place customers manually orchestrate purposes into one the place they will "simply express your desired outcome, and agents handle the complexity," in accordance with Pavan Davuluri, President of Home windows & Units at Microsoft.

"Windows 11 starts with this notion of secure by design, secure by default," Davuluri mentioned in an unique interview with VentureBeat. "And a lot of the work that we're doing today, when we think about the engagement we have with our customers, the expectations they have with us is making sure we are building upon the fact that Windows is the most secure platform for them and is the most resilient platform as well."

The bulletins arrive as enterprises are experimenting with AI brokers however combating fragmented tooling, safety issues, and lack of centralized administration — challenges that Microsoft believes solely working system-level integration can clear up. The stakes are monumental: with Home windows operating on an estimated 1.4 billion gadgets globally, Microsoft's architectural decisions will doubtless form how organizations deploy autonomous AI programs for years to return.

New platform primitives create basis for agent computing

On the core of Microsoft's imaginative and prescient are three new platform capabilities coming into preview that basically change how brokers function on Home windows. Agent Connectors present native assist for the Mannequin Context Protocol (MCP), an open customary launched by Anthropic that permits AI brokers to attach with exterior instruments and knowledge sources. Microsoft has constructed what it calls an "on-device registry" — a safe, manageable repository the place builders can register their purposes' capabilities as agent connectors, making them discoverable to any appropriate agent on the system.

"These are platform capabilities that then become available to all of our customers," Davuluri defined, describing how the Home windows file system, for instance, turns into an agent connector that any MCP-compatible agent can entry with person consent. "We're able to do this in a fashion that can scale for one but it also allows others to participate in the Windows registry for MCP."

The structure introduces an MCP proxy layer that handles authentication, authorization, and auditing for all communication between brokers and connectors. Microsoft is launching with two built-in agent connectors for File Explorer and System Settings, permitting brokers to handle recordsdata or alter system configurations like switching between gentle and darkish mode — all with specific person permission.

Agent Workspace, coming into non-public preview, represents maybe probably the most vital safety innovation. It creates what Microsoft describes as "a contained, policy-controlled, and auditable environment where agents can interact with software" — basically a parallel desktop session the place brokers function with their very own distinct identification, fully separate from the person's major session.

"We want to be able to have clarity in the identity of the agent that is operating in the local operating system," Davuluri mentioned, addressing safety issues about brokers accessing delicate knowledge. "We want that session to be a session that is secure, that is policy control, that is manageable, that has transparency and auditability."

Every agent workspace runs with minimal privileges by default, accessing solely explicitly granted sources. The system maintains detailed audit logs distinguishing agent actions from person actions — essential for enterprises that have to show compliance and observe all modifications to programs and knowledge.

Home windows 365 for Brokers extends this infrastructure to the cloud, turning Microsoft's Cloud PC providing into execution environments for brokers. As a substitute of operating on native gadgets, brokers can function in safe, policy-controlled digital machines in Azure, enabling what Microsoft calls "computer-using agents" to work together with legacy purposes and carry out automation duties at scale with out consuming native compute sources.

Taskbar turns into command middle for monitoring AI brokers at work

The infrastructure permits vital person interface modifications designed to make brokers as commonplace as purposes. Microsoft is introducing "Ask Copilot on the taskbar," a unified entry level in preview that mixes Microsoft 365 Copilot, agent invocation, and conventional search in a single interface.

Customers will have the ability to invoke brokers utilizing "@" mentions instantly from the taskbar, then monitor their progress by acquainted UI patterns like hover playing cards, progress badges, and notifications — all whereas persevering with different work. When an agent completes a job or wants enter, it surfaces updates by the taskbar with out disrupting the person's major workflow.

"We've evolved and created new UX in the taskbar to reflect the unique needs of agents performing background tasks on your behalf," mentioned Navjot Virk, Company Vice President of Home windows Experiences, describing options like progress bars and standing badges that point out when brokers are working, want approval, or have accomplished duties.

The design philosophy, Virk emphasised, facilities on person management. "These experiences are designed to be opt in. We want to give customers full control over when and how they engage with copilots and agents."

For industrial Microsoft 365 Copilot customers, the mixing goes deeper. Microsoft is embedding Copilot instantly into File Explorer, permitting customers to ask questions, generate summaries, or draft emails based mostly on doc contents with out leaving the file administration interface. On Copilot+ PCs — gadgets with neural processing models able to 40 trillion operations per second — new capabilities embrace changing any on-screen desk into an Excel spreadsheet by the Click on to Do characteristic.

Microsoft bets on open requirements in opposition to Apple and Google's proprietary approaches

Microsoft's embrace of the open Mannequin Context Protocol, created by Anthropic, marks a strategic guess on openness as enterprises consider competing AI platforms from Apple and Google that use proprietary frameworks.

"Windows is an open platform, and by virtue [of being] an open platform, we certainly have the ability to take existing technologies, evolve, harden, adapt those, but we also allow customers to bring their own capabilities to the platform as well," Davuluri mentioned when requested about competing with Apple Intelligence and Google's Android AI for Enterprise.

The corporate demonstrated this openness with Claude, Anthropic's AI assistant, accessing the Home windows file system by agent connectors with person consent — one in every of quite a few partnerships Microsoft has secured. Dynamics 365 is utilizing the File Explorer connector to streamline expense reporting, decreasing what was beforehand a 30-minute, dozen-step course of to "one sentence with high accuracy," in accordance with Microsoft's weblog submit. Different early companions embrace Manus AI, Dropbox Sprint, Roboflow, and Infosys.

"Windows is the platform in which they build upon," Davuluri mentioned of enterprise clients. "And so our ability to take those existing bodies of work they have, and extend them is the, I think, the least friction way for them to go, learn, adopt, experiment and find ways to [scale]."

Safety mannequin enforces strict containment and necessary person consent

Microsoft's safety mannequin for brokers adheres to what it calls "secure by default" insurance policies aligned with the corporate's broader Safe Future Initiative. All agent connectors registered within the on-device registry should meet strict necessities round packaging and identification, with purposes correctly packaged and signed by trusted sources. Builders should explicitly declare the minimal capabilities their agent connectors require, and brokers and connectors run in remoted environments with devoted agent person accounts, separate from human person accounts. Home windows requires specific person approval when brokers first entry delicate sources like recordsdata or system settings.

"We give Windows the ability to go deliver on the security expectations, and then it is auditable at the end of the day," Davuluri mentioned. "You still want an auditability log that looks similar to perhaps what you use in the cloud. And so all three pieces are built into the design and architecture of Agent Workspace."

For IT directors, Microsoft is introducing administration insurance policies by Intune and Group Coverage that permit organizations to allow or disable agent options at gadget and account ranges, set minimal safety coverage ranges, and entry occasion logs enumerating all agent connector invocations and errors. The corporate emphasised that brokers function with restricted privileges, with minimal permissions by default and entry granted solely to explicitly authorized sources that customers can revoke at any time. 

Publish-quantum cryptography and restoration instruments deal with rising and chronic threats

Past agent infrastructure, Microsoft introduced vital safety and resilience updates addressing each rising and chronic enterprise challenges. Publish-Quantum Cryptography APIs at the moment are typically out there in Home windows, permitting organizations to start migrating to encryption algorithms designed to resist future quantum computing assaults that would break right now's cryptographic requirements. Microsoft labored carefully with the Nationwide Institute of Requirements and Know-how to implement these algorithms.

"We are introducing post quantum cryptography APIs in Windows," Davuluri mentioned. "For customers who want to be able to do cryptographic encryption in their workloads, they can start taking advantage of these APIs in Windows for the first time. That is a huge step forward for us when we think about the future of windows."

{Hardware}-accelerated BitLocker will arrive on new gadgets beginning spring 2026, offloading disk encryption to devoted silicon for sooner efficiency whereas offering hardware-level key safety. Sysmon performance is changing into typically out there as a part of Home windows in early 2026, bringing superior forensics and risk detection capabilities beforehand out there solely as a separate obtain instantly into the working system's occasion logging system.

The corporate additionally detailed progress on its Home windows Resiliency Initiative, launched a 12 months in the past following the CrowdStrike incident that disrupted 8.5 million Home windows gadgets globally. New restoration capabilities embrace Fast Machine Restoration with expanded networking assist and Autopatch administration, permitting IT to remotely repair gadgets caught in Home windows Restoration Surroundings. Level-in-time restore coming into preview rolls again gadgets to earlier states to resolve replace conflicts or configuration errors, whereas Cloud rebuild in preview permits IT to remotely rebuild malfunctioning gadgets by downloading contemporary set up media and utilizing Autopilot for zero-touch provisioning.

Microsoft can also be elevating safety necessities for third-party drivers throughout the Home windows ecosystem. Following up to date necessities for antivirus drivers efficient April 1, 2025, the corporate is increasing this strategy to different driver lessons together with networking, cameras, USB, printers, and storage — requiring larger certification requirements, including compiler safeguards, and offering extra Home windows in-box drivers to scale back reliance on third-party kernel-mode code.

Measured rollout displays enterprise warning round autonomous software program

Microsoft is positioning these updates as important infrastructure for what it calls "Frontier Firms" — organizations that "blend human ingenuity with intelligent systems to deliver real outcomes." Nevertheless, the corporate emphasised a cautious, opt-in strategy that displays enterprise issues about autonomous software program brokers.

"The principles we're using in designing these new platform capabilities accounts for the reality that we have a very, very broad user base," Davuluri mentioned. "A lot of the features and capabilities we're building are opt in capabilities. And so it is our goal to be able to have users find value in the workflow and meet them."

Virk emphasised the measured strategy: "This is more about meeting customers where they are and then taking them on this journey when they are ready. So there's the optionality, but also having support for it. And really important thing is that they should feel comfortable. They should feel secure."

Microsoft's guess is that solely working system-level integration can present the safety, governance, and person expertise required for mainstream AI agent adoption. Whether or not that imaginative and prescient materializes will rely upon developer adoption, enterprise consolation with autonomous software program, and Microsoft's capacity to stability innovation with the steadiness that 40 years of Home windows clients count on. After 4 a long time of placing customers in charge of their computer systems, Home windows is now asking them to share that management with machines.
